POSITION INFO:

The Process Safety Design Engineer is responsible for developing and integrating process safety strategies and engineering solutions into facility designs, ensuring compliance with international safety standards and reducing operational risk across oil & gas facilities. This role involves working across multidisciplinary teams to deliver safe, compliant, and cost-effective engineering solutions in both greenfield and brownfield projects.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and support process safety design activities across project lifecycle stages (conceptual, FEED, detailed design).
  • Conduct Process Hazard Analyses (PHA), including HAZID, HAZOP, LOPA, SIL studies.
  • Develop and maintain safety documentation including Bow-Tie diagrams, safety philosophies, Cause & Effect charts, and fire & explosion risk assessments (FERA).
  • Design and specify safety systems such as ESD, fire and gas detection, relief systems, and pressure protection devices.
  • Perform quantitative risk assessments (QRA), dispersion modeling, and consequence analysis.
  • Ensure designs meet local and international codes and standards (API, IEC, NFPA, ISO, OSHA, etc.).
  • Support development and review of Safety Cases, SIMOPS plans, and emergency response plans.
  • Interface with process, piping, instrumentation, mechanical and civil engineers for integrated safety solutions.
  • Participate in design reviews (3D model reviews, P&ID reviews, constructability and operability reviews).
  • Provide technical input to procurement, construction, commissioning, and operational teams.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Chemical Engineering, Process Engineering, or related field.
  • Postgraduate training in Process Safety Engineering (preferred).
  • Professional Engineering Registration (e.g., PrEng, CEng, PE) is advantageous.

Skills and Competencies:

  • Strong knowledge of process safety design principles and risk assessment techniques.
  • Proficiency in process simulation tools and safety analysis software (e.g., PHAST, PIPENET, DNV GL, PHA-Pro).
  • Familiarity with international oil & gas safety regulations and standards.
  • Ability to interpret and develop PFDs, P&IDs, and engineering drawings.
  • Strong communication, stakeholder engagement, and report writing skills.
  • Highly analytical with a proactive approach to problem-solving.
  • Attention to detail with a commitment to operational integrity and safety.

Experience:

  • 5–10 years of experience in process safety and risk management within the oil & gas, petrochemical, or energy sector.
  • Demonstrated experience in design and review of safety systems for upstream, midstream, or downstream facilities.
